Today’s circuit breakers are uncomplicated electromechanical switches. If recent by way of a tiny electromagnet exceeds a certain degree, the power of the magnet throws off a mechanical swap. The mechanical method usually takes a several milliseconds.

Atom Power’s electronic breaker works 3,000 situations a lot quicker. It is in essence a significant silicon carbide transistor circuit that steps load recent and switches the transistor off when the recent degree is risky. The consumer can pick out to wire the panel into a wireless router or into a shut LAN community, but the circuit breaker can operate autonomously without the need of an on-line relationship.

When compared to silicon, silicon carbide transistors get the job done at larger temperatures and switching speeds. The breaker detects a small circuit and cuts it off in ten microseconds, suggests Denis Kouroussis, the company’s CTO and co-founder. That speed, he suggests, is vital for preventing frequently-fatal arc flashes—explosive fireballs brought on by small circuits—in the significant, higher-voltage breakers observed in professional and industrial buildings, which is Atom Power’s focus on industry.

The higher value of strong-condition breakers is nonetheless a hurdle. Kennedy suggests their electronic breaker expenses two to 5 situations as a lot as a mechanical breaker. But the value of silicon carbide technology is coming down. And he thinks industrial buyers should be eager to spend the further cost for a intelligent, protected product that should also perhaps swap a number of other elements in a building’s electrical system
